The first and most prevalent issue is the mismanagement of Pupillary Distance (PD). PD measures the distance between the centers of your pupils in millimeters. Every ophthalmic lens has an "optical center"—the exact point on the glass that offers the sharpest, distortion-free focus with zero prism deviation. For your glasses to work correctly, the optical center of the lens must line up perfectly with your pupils. If you guess your PD or use an inaccurate digital measurement, the optical centers will be misaligned. This misalignment induces an unintended prism effect. Your eyes are forced to constantly strain and pull inward or outward to merge the two separate images, leading to ocular fatigue, subtle double vision, and chronic tension headaches that worsen over a day of work. This strain can also lead to long-term optical alignment issues if left uncorrected over months of continuous wear.
The second pitfall is a lack of understanding regarding lens materials and refractive indexes. When people purchase prescription glasses online, they often overlook how the "index" of a lens affects its thickness, weight, and visual performance. Standard mass-market online retailers typically use basic 1.50 index plastic. For moderate to strong prescriptions, 1.50 lenses become incredibly thick and heavy, creating a prominent "coke-bottle" effect that distorts the wearer’s eyes and causes the frames to slide down the nose due to a front-heavy imbalance. This constant downward pressure on the nose bridge causes physical discomfort, red marks, and temporal headaches. Ignoring how a lens material bends light forces you to wear heavy, thick, and visually distorting lenses that detract from your appearance and comfort. Upgrading to higher indexes is not merely cosmetic; it is a vital step in maintaining proper frame balance and ensuring the glasses rest comfortably on your face without sliding during active daily wear.
Third, mass-market online platforms often engage in deceptive pricing models by selling uncoated lenses as the baseline, charging steep markups for essential coatings. Wearing uncoated lenses is a major disservice to your eyes. Without an anti-reflective coating, up to 10% of light is reflected off the lens surface rather than passing through to your retina. This creates distracting ghost images, heavy glare from digital screens, and dangerous starbursts when driving at night. Furthermore, unprotected lenses scratch easily, collect smudges, and attract dust, quickly degrading your visual field and forcing you to replace your glasses prematurely. This ruins the optical purity of your spectacles and creates unnecessary eye fatigue in highly lit corporate environments.
Finally, individuals buying progressive lenses online are often sold standard, low-tier progressives. Standard progressive lenses have narrow visual channels (corridors) with severe peripheral distortion. This forces the wearer to perform awkward neck movements just to focus on a laptop screen or look down at a phone, causing neck stiffness and a disorienting "swim" effect. Without custom-modeled progressive corridors, adapting to multifocal lenses online becomes an exhausting, uncomfortable experience that often leads to users abandoning their glasses entirely. True progressive adaptation requires precision surfacing where the corridors are tailored to your lifestyle and frame geometry, allowing for natural eye movements.

Step 1: Obtain a Fresh Prescription and a Precise Pupillary Distance (PD)
A flawless online purchase begins with an accurate prescription that is less than a year old. When visiting your optometrist, always request that they explicitly measure and write down your Pupillary Distance (PD). If your doctor does not provide it, you can measure it accurately at home using a millimeter ruler and a mirror, or by utilizing Eluno’s precise digital measurement tools. For the absolute best results, request both your "Single PD" (the distance from pupil to pupil) and your "Dual PD" (the individual measurements from the center of each pupil to the bridge of your nose, which accounts for facial asymmetry). This dual-PD measurement ensures that even if one eye is slightly further from your nose bridge than the other’s—a very common human trait—the optical center of each lens is perfectly centered on each eye.
Step 2: Match Your Prescription to the Correct Lens Refractive Index
The rate at which a material slows down and bends light is known as its Refractive Index. A higher index bends light more efficiently, meaning less material is required to achieve your prescription, resulting in a thinner, lighter lens.

Step 5: Prioritize Ergonomic Frame Dimensions and Materials
To ensure absolute comfort, analyze your current well-fitting spectacles for three key measurements printed inside the temple arm: lens width, bridge width, and temple length (e.g., 52-18-140). Ensure your chosen online frames match these dimensions within a 1-2 millimeter margin. Focus on material mastery—look for premium materials such as hand-polished acetate, pure titanium, beta-titanium, or medical-grade TR90. These materials provide a superior strength-to-weight ratio, ensuring your frame does not pinch your nose, slide down, or squeeze your temples, allowing for flawless all-day wearability.

Why is pupillary distance (PD) so critical when ordering glasses online?
Pupillary distance (PD) ensures that the optical center of each lens aligns perfectly with the center of your pupils. If your PD is incorrect, the optical centers will be misaligned, inducing an accidental prism effect. This forces your eye muscles to work overtime to merge your visual field, leading to severe eye strain, nausea, blurry vision, and chronic headaches.
